You should brush your teeth at least twice a day, preferably in the morning and before bedtime, using fluoride toothpaste.
Yes. Flossing removes food particles and plaque between teeth where a toothbrush cannot reach, helping prevent cavities and gum disease.
It is recommended to visit the dentist every six months for regular check-ups and professional cleanings.
Cavities are caused by plaque buildup from bacteria that feed on sugars and produce acids, which damage tooth enamel over time.
